Far better than latex!
Would RecommendI have used this product for the columns and lintel on my 1923 house porch. Love it! Hard as nails. After cleaning with Mineral Spirits my brushes look brand-new. I'll never go back to latex, which looks and feels like bubble-gum to me now. I did treat the old wood with BOILED linseed oil (which cures in 24-48 hours) before painting and had no trouble at all: strong wood, strong paint. Good first experience with oil based paint
Would RecommendI repainted my 1957 kitchen cabinets, 19 doors, 6 flat drawer fronts, 5 curved drawer fronts, and 3 end panels. I've never used oil before but they were originally oil so they needed to be oil again. It was easier to put on than latex, the brush travels more easily.
